Transaction 2baedb654090fe34b56ec0f1c994b5f72178c5c993c1db1a94d3a688525cb5e5
1 Input
1 Output
-
2baedb654090fe34b56ec0f1c994b5f72178c5c993c1db1a94d3a688525cb5e5:0
- value
- 76186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8352d0b8874e568c148559d4ee49b490b9fe477d OP_EQUAL
- address
- 3DfPenLkJ5UjHXVKbQu1aEGNu7YDsW6b4q